NF's "Let You Down" Achieves No. 1 On Billboard's Mainstream Chart; Celebrations By Co-writer, Producer Tommee Profitt, Publisher Capitol CMG

Capitol CMG with Tommee Profitt
The Capitol CMG team with Tommee Profitt, celebrating the No. 1 Billboard Mainstream Top 40 accomplishment of NF's track "Let You Down." From L to R: Peter York, Jimi Williams, Josh Kotras, Tommee Profitt, Karrie Dawley, Brad O’Donnell, Lindsey O’Halloran. |

Christian rapper NF's "Let You Down" which was co-written and produced by longtime friend Tommee Profitt has earned the artist and his publisher Capitol CMG their first pop No. 1 on the Billboard Mainstream Top 40 and Hot Christian Songs Charts. 

The global, multi-genre track has sold over 5.8 million copies worldwide and is platinum in 16 countries, in addition to landing in the top 10 at radio in over ten countries. Yesterday, "Let You Down" and Profitt were recognized with a No. 1 party at the ASCAP building on Nashville's music row.

Being a long-time collaborator with NF, Profitt treasures a friendship with the artist dating back to their Michigan roots, NF's latest No. 1 album Perception was produced by Profitt and is currently at 1.25 billion streams and 1 million albums globally.
